Controller support on Linux
Use the following xboxdrv config (requires xboxdrv to be installed):
[xboxdrv] ui-clear=true [ui-buttonmap] DU=KEY_UP DD=KEY_DOWN DL=KEY_LEFT DR=KEY_RIGHT A=KEY_Z B=KEY_Z X=KEY_Z Y=KEY_Z LB=KEY_Z RB=KEY_Z START=KEY_ENTER BACK=KEY_ESC [ui-axismap] X1=KEY_LEFT:KEY_RIGHT:12000
Just run it as:
sudo xboxdrv -s --config ~/vvvvvv.xboxdrv
Converting saves
If you lost your saves when upgrading from 1.x to 2.0 you can convert them with ConVVVVVVerter. See here.
